Description

The MailOnline (Daily Mail) app gives you everything you expect and love from the world’s largest English-language newspaper website, with quick, easy and free access on your iPhone or iPad - accessible even offline.

Feed your daily addiction with stories & photos from all our top channels: US & World News, Celebrity & Showbiz, Sports, Femail, Science & Tech, Health, Money, Travel, and many more!

Get more from the Mail with a subscription to Mail+.
Enjoy unlimited access to MailOnline and unlock even more of the brilliant journalism the Mail is famous for with a Mail+ subscription. More world-beating showbiz and royal exclusives. More agenda-setting investigations. More astonishing real-life stories. More expert health, money and travel advice as well as more hard-hitting opinions from our unrivaled line-up of columnists.

FEATURES:
• Over 15 channels of must-read articles and photos - over 800+ stories and 1000s of new photos breaking every day!
• Pre-load stories & galleries to access offline - great for updates while commuting!
• Choose your region (US, UK, AU or Rest of World) to ensure you get news most relevant to you.
•With a Mail+ subscription enjoy unlimited access to MailOnline and This Is Money, you’ll find a curated selection of stories under the Mail+ tab - the home to all your exclusive content. Plus, receive the Best of the Mail weekly newsletter delivered straight to your inbox.
• Post your comments on articles or rate other comments that you like or dislike.
• Filter articles by Top Stories or Most Recent.
• Select when data and images update based on your type of connection.
• Share articles and photos via Facebook, Twitter, Pinterest, SMS, WhatsApp & Email.
